Track 01

Innovations in Animal Breeding Techniques

This track will explore cutting-edge methodologies in animal breeding, focusing on advancements that enhance genetic selection and improve livestock traits. Participants will discuss the implications of these innovations for sustainable agriculture and food security.

Track 02

Genomic Approaches to Livestock Improvement

This session will delve into the application of genomic technologies in livestock improvement, highlighting the role of genomics in enhancing productivity and disease resistance. Researchers will present findings on the integration of genomic data into breeding programs.

Track 03

Quantitative Genetics in Animal Breeding

This track will cover the principles and applications of quantitative genetics in animal breeding, emphasizing statistical methods for trait analysis and selection. Discussions will include the challenges and opportunities in predicting genetic gain.

Track 04

Molecular Genetics and Functional Genomics

This session will focus on the latest advancements in molecular genetics and functional genomics, showcasing how these fields contribute to our understanding of complex traits in animals. Presentations will highlight gene discovery and the functional analysis of genetic variants.

Track 05

Reproductive Biotechnology in Animal Breeding

This track will examine the role of reproductive biotechnology in enhancing breeding efficiency and genetic diversity in livestock. Topics will include artificial insemination, embryo transfer, and the use of cryopreservation techniques.

Track 06

Genetic Diversity and Conservation Strategies

This session will address the importance of genetic diversity in livestock populations and the strategies for its conservation. Participants will discuss the implications of genetic diversity for resilience and adaptability in changing environments.

Track 07

Veterinary Genetics and Animal Health

This track will explore the intersection of veterinary genetics and animal health, focusing on genetic predispositions to diseases and the role of genetics in disease management. Researchers will share insights on genetic testing and its applications in veterinary practice.

Track 08

Sustainable Breeding Practices

This session will highlight sustainable breeding practices that balance productivity with environmental stewardship. Discussions will focus on the integration of genetic selection and management practices to promote animal welfare and ecosystem health.

Track 09

Animal Biotechnology: Current Trends and Future Directions

This track will cover the latest trends in animal biotechnology, including gene editing and transgenic technologies. Participants will discuss ethical considerations and regulatory frameworks surrounding biotechnological advancements in animal breeding.

Track 10

Applications of Bioinformatics in Animal Genetics

This session will focus on the role of bioinformatics in analyzing genetic data and its applications in animal breeding. Presentations will highlight computational tools and methodologies that facilitate the interpretation of genomic information.

Track 11

Emerging Technologies in Animal Genomics

This track will explore emerging technologies in animal genomics, including next-generation sequencing and high-throughput phenotyping. Researchers will discuss how these technologies are transforming our understanding of genetic variation and its implications for breeding.
